I just received my 8KHA board this afternoon, and am trying to get the system running. I also want to mention a little quirk with the board for others who may experience the same problem.
First, I had the minimum setup........1.33 AMD CPU, hsf, vid card, one stick Crucial 2100 (128 meg), and an AMD approved 420W power supply.
When the system finally got some power, all the fans started whirring but there was nothing showing on my monitor. The LED's showed "FF".......in the manual it shows "FFh".........and says, "Boot attempt (INT 19h). I really have no full idea what that means.
I was under the impression that when you power up a minimum setup, you would see a bios screen. Is that right....or do I have to install the hard drive, cd rom, and floppy first? Or is there some other problem that I am not aware of??? Anyone have any ideas or suggestions? I would really appreciate anyone's input. Thanks!
Now for the little quirk: I initially tried to start the system using a Gainward GF2Pro.......but nothing happened........no power, no fans, nothing. I then put in another vid card - an "original" nVidia MMX card. Again, nothing. Then I decided to reset the bios, and while moving the clip, all of a sudden the fans started to whir and the LED's worked. I shut the system down, and tried to restart. Nothing. I left the power switch on and started to jiggle the bios clip. After moving it up and down a few times, the power came back on. I had to keep moving the clip up and down in order for it to work. Once the system was running, I could push the clip down firmly, and the system kept running. But each time I shut down and restarted, I needed to jiggle the clip.
Now, I dont know if this problem will correct itself, and I dont think it will - I will probably end up returning the board, but I wanted to share with others who might be having the same kind of problem. If your board doesnt seem to be getting power, try jiggling the bios clip.
